Title: Home
Visitor
Department: Early Head Start
Reports to: Assistant Director/ Social Services Coordinator
Date: February
2009
Job Summary: Works in partnership with parents to strengthen
the home as a learning environment and develop appropriate child and family
development experiences. Facilitate access to other EHS services, including
health, mental health, and nutrition to children and their families through
regular home visits and group socializations.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ities: Includes but not
limited to:
·
Providing child
development and family services in accordance with Early Head Start Home- Based
regulations
·
Plan for and
scheduling weekly 90-minute home visits in partnership with parents/ guardians,
incorporating all Head Start components
·
Assist family in
developing ways to use household resources in providing learning experiences
for children
·
Maintain flexible 35-
hour schedule, including some evenings and/ or Saturdays
·
Maintain and report
weekly schedule including recordkeeping, participant contact and recruitment
activities
·
Maintain all necessary
family records in accordance with Head Start regulations and agency procedures
and completion of assigned reports in a timely manner
·
Assist families in
accessing and utilizing community resources, including arranging transportation
when necessary
·
Work collaboratively
with supervisor and program specialists (health, nutrition, mental health and
developmental specialists) to ensure achievement of family goals
·
Maintain a caseload of
approximately 12 families
·
Participate in ongoing
professional development activities, training and supervision
·
Active, ongoing
participation in program recruitment and intake efforts
· In collaboration with other Home Visitors and the Education Manger, planning and executing developmentally- appropriate socialization and parent events for enrolled families
· Work collaboratively with the teacher, other program staff and supervisor to ensure Early Head Start and Grand Street Settlement goals and objectives are met.
